What’s Co-Working?

The nature of work and business is changing. For many professions, technology makes work anywhere possible. That might mean you work at home, or in coffee shops or where ever your work takes you. Co-working provides a “place” and a community for independent professionals who find they work better together than they do alone. You can read more about co-working and find other co-working spaces here.

Coworking answers the question that so many face when working from home: “Why isn’t this as fun as I thought it would be?” Beyond just creating better places to work, coworking spaces are built around the idea of community-building and sustainability. Coworking spaces agree to uphold the values set forth by those who developed the concept in the first place: collaboration, community, sustainability, openness, and accessibility.
